Homeless Candlelight Vigil
NORTHFIELD , Mass. —For the fourth year in a row, Northfield Mount Hermon
students will hold a vigil in honor of people who are homeless. This
year’s Homeless Candlelight Vigil begins at 3:30 pm on Sunday, February 15
at Tracy Hall, Northfield campus.
As Laura Knuttunen ’04, chair of the NMH Outreach Student Board of Directors,
describes it, “Students from both campuses march to Northfield town with a
large banner. The vigil is held in First Parish Unitarian Church . NMH
musicians perform, students speak about their experiences and knowledge of
homelessness, and people acknowledge those who have experienced
homelessness.” Alex Lau ’04 and Dong-Young Kim ’06 will provide the music.
Donations go to the Greenfield Family Inn.
